Git Product home page Git Product logo

guia-webpay's Introduction

Guía de WebPay

Este repositorio contiene distintas guías para aprender a utilizar el sistema de pagos WebPay. Este documento se está creando de forma paulatina, cualquier contribución es bienvenida.

Fecha: 30 de Noviembre de 2014

Autor: Camilo Castro [email protected]

Versión: 1.1.2

Licencia

Licencia Creative Commons
Guía de Webpay por Camilo Castro se distribuye bajo una Licencia Creative Commons Atribución-NoComercial-CompartirIgual 4.0 Internacional.

Estructura del Repositorio

La estructura del repositorio es la siguiente:

Directorio Descripción
webpay-kcc Detalla las características del sistema KCC de WebPay.
webpay-soap Detalla las características del sistema API SOAP de WebPay.
webpay-openshift Detalla como instalar el KCC en los servidores gratuitos de OpenShift.
webpay-woocomerce Detalla como integrar el KCC en el sistema e-commerce WooCommerce.
webpay-php Detalla como programar una integración a medida en PHP, que se integre con el KCC.

¿Qué es WebPay?

Webpay es una pasarela de pago desarrollada por Transbank para realizar transacciones desde Internet con tarjetas bancarías de crédito y débito. Hoy en día Webpay constituye una herramienta clave para el desarrollo de un comercio electrónico eficaz y seguro en Chile.

Transbank actualmente ofrece dos productos para permitir la recepción de pagos. El primero es WebPay KCC, el cual se instala en los servidores de la tienda. El segundo producto es WebPay SOAP, un servicio web donde el software de la tienda debe interactuar mediante llamadas SOAP (Simple Object Access Protocol) para realizar las transacciones.

KCC Vs SOAP

Cada producto tiene sus usos idóneos, pero en el futuro es probable que Transbank solamente facilitará el producto WebPay SOAP, ya que elimina la necesidad de configuración del software en la tienda, reduciendo la disperción de las versiones y aumentando la seguridad.

En la tabla 1 se detallan las características de cada uno.

KCC SOAP
Existen softwares de integración con la mayoría de los sistemas de e-commerce como OpenCart, WooComerce, Prestashop y Magento. Se debe programar la integración a medida, aún no existen integraciones "llegar y usar".
Solamente funciona en entornos Web. Puede ser configurado para cualquier entorno, ya sea Web, Móvil o Escritorio.
Relativamente sencillo de implementar. Requiere conocimientos técnicos avanzados para su implementacion.
Actualización Manual Actualización Automática
En servidores de la tienda En servidores de Transbank
No permite OneClick Permite utilizar OneClick
Soporte 24/7 vía email o teléfono Soporte en horarios de oficina solo vía email
Disponibilidad de documentación y archivos para prueba sin necesidad de contrato Documentación y archivos sólo mediante contrato previo.
                       	Tabla 1: KCC vs SOAP

¿Cúal Usar?

Como se pudo apreciar en la Tabla 1, KCC sirve para tiendas pequeñas que necesiten vender productos con sistemas pre existentes como WooComerce u OpenCart. En Contraste, SOAP sirve para soluciones más complejas y elaboradas que deban integrarse en otros entornos que no sean Web, o que necesiten de la característica OneClick. Ambas guías están disponibles para su lectura.

¿Qué es OneClick?

Webpay OneClick permite mejorar la experiencia de compra del usuario, permitiendo que éste registre una única vez los datos de su tarjeta, una vez realizado el proceso es posible comprar con la agilidad de un click.

Usos de OneClick

Diversas empresas han aprovechado la característica OneClick de Transbank. Entre ellas mencionaremos a Copec, Groupon y Virgin Mobile.

Copec

La empresa Copec, la cual se especializa en la venta de combustibles para vehículos motorizados, ha desarrollado una aplicación para Android e iPhone. Esta aplicación permite pagar la carga de combustible sin necesidad de utilizar las tarjetas de crédito o débito, evitando el posible riesgo de clonación de tarjetas.

Para más información visitar:

https://www.pagoclick.cl/

Groupon

Groupon, empresa dedicada a la venta online de cupones de descuento para productos y servicios, permite a sus clientes pagar con tarjetas de crédito bancarias usando Webpay desde Internet. Sin embargo para clientes que compran en forma recurrente resulta poco cómodo y ágil ingresar los datos de su tarjeta y autenticarse con su banco en cada compra realizada. Por lo que han implementado la opción OneClick para agilizar el pago de las compras a dichos clientes.

Para más información visitar:

http://www.groupon.cl/

Virgin Mobile Chile

La empresa Virgin Mobile, dedicada a los servicios de telefonía celular, permite a sus usuarios recargar saldo mediante un "twit" en la red social twitter. Para esto utiliza los servicios de la empresa UANBAI, la cual integra OneClick.

Para más información visitar:

http://www.virginmobile.cl/recarga-en-redes-sociales

https://www.uanbai.com/

Otros Materiales

El curso http://www.chileforma.cl/ch/curso/webpay ofrece formación presencial para personas y empresas sobre Webpay KCC.

Nota 1: El autor no tiene relación con alguna ChileForma

Nota 2: Solo incluye KCC. Sin versión SOAP.

guia-webpay's People

Contributors

clsource avatar

Watchers

James Cloos avatar Carlos Castillo Pardo av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.